Bio-Rad provides the healthcare industry with innovative and useful products that help life science researchers accelerate the discovery process and medical diagnostic labs obtain faster, better results. For more than 70 years we have built long-lasting customer relationships that help advance our research and development efforts in the introduction of new products and solutions. Today, Bio-Rad is a global leader, with a team of almost 8,000 employees and a network of operations that serves our life science research and clinical diagnostics customers, advancing science and saving lives, together.

Read this paper to learn how liquid biopsies are advancing pediatric cancer diagnostics ➡️ https://lnkd.in/gr2GWDs4 Transforming cancer diagnostics, liquid biopsies offer a noninvasive approach for detecting tumor-derived DNA circulating in the blood, providing a more comprehensive view of disease than traditional tissue biopsies. However, their routine use has been limited by the need for standardized, highly sensitive assays. Researchers developed a Droplet Digital PCR (ddPCR) assay to detect hypermethylation of the tumor suppressor gene RASSF1A in small-volume blood samples. Tested across pediatric solid tumors including neuroblastoma, renal tumors, rhabdomyosarcoma, and Hodgkin lymphoma, the assay showed strong sensitivity for tumor detection and monitoring treatment response in high-risk neuroblastoma. By enabling precise detection of tumor-derived DNA from minimally invasive samples, Bio-Rad’s ddPCR technology provides a quick, reproducible approach for detecting minimal residual disease, informing therapeutic decisions and improving outcomes for young patients.

  • Read this article: https://lnkd.in/gRT549-2 Multiplex immunoassays enable efficient, high-throughput biomarker analysis from limited clinical samples, which is especially important in complex diseases. With the growing number of multiplexing platforms available, including bead-based, array-based, DNA barcoding, and microfluidic approaches, choosing the right technology for your research needs is more critical than ever. In this Biocompare article, Vanitha Margan of Bio-Rad Laboratories discusses how each technology offers distinct advantages in sensitivity, scalability, and efficiency. She highlights that platform selection ultimately depends on factors such as sample type, target concentration, and workflow requirements.
